After a year’s worth of pranks, this restaurant on Queen West is finally opening

By Caroline Youdan
Add Toronto Life(opens in a new tab)
Copy link
(Images: 3gamechangers )

Thai Tanium will maybe, possibly be the actual name of the mysterious restaurant at 785 Queen West, which has adopted multiple aliases over the past year—including Cakehole, God Bless ‘Merica and, our personal favourite, Wheels Keep On Truckin’ (a food truck inside a restaurant)—without ever actually opening to the public. The whole rotating-identities thing was an elaborate ruse by Khao San Road owner Montgomery Wan, who copped to the prank last spring when we dug up a corporation profile with his name on it. Based on a recent tweet from Khao San Road, it seems like the place might actually start operating as a restaurant soon, although perhaps not under the name listed on its business license, which is Dear Jools (that said, Thai Tanium does have a fairly ridiculous ring to it, and could certainly be another pseudonym). In any case, the confusion should all get cleared up on October 18, which is when the restaurant is scheduled to open. Unless that’s a joke, too. Sheesh.
